Fire Pump UL FM: Ensuring Reliable Fire Protection 2024
  Fire pump UL FM listings are an important safety consideration when selecting fire pumps for fire protection systems.
All US fire pumps must be NRTL-listed, like UL or FM Approvals. A fire pump UL FM listing verifies rigorous testing to NFPA 20 standards. This ensures the pump can reliably deliver the required water pressure and flow for fire protection.
UL and FM provide important listings that attest to a pump's ability to meet fire protection needs. The fire pump UL FM listing helps assure officials the equipment meets the requirements to operate effectively during a fire.
Fire pumps must be designed, manufactured, and tested to NFPA 20 standards. This allows them to deliver rated water flows reliably when called upon during a real fire.

ul fm approved fire pumps :
UL FM-approved fire pumps are specialized pumping systems critical for fire protection in many commercial and industrial facilities. These fire pumps provide pressurized water flow to fire sprinkler systems and other water-based fire suppression.
UL and FM are major certification agencies for fire protection equipment in North America. Their approvals indicate the fire pump meets rigorous tests for reliability, durability, and performance under fire conditions.
Key components include the pump, a diesel or electric motor, dedicated piping and valves, and a monitoring panel. The pump and piping must withstand hydraulic pressure and elevated temperatures from fires.
Controls automatically start the fire pump when line pressure drops below a threshold, keeping water flowing. Having a UL and FM-certified fire pump gives owners and firefighters confidence that critical fire protection will perform as needed during an emergency.
ul fm valves :
UL FM-approved fire protection control valves are a critical component of any fire sprinkler or standpipe system. These special control valves are tested and listed to stringent standards like UL 312 and FM Approvals Standard 6030 to reliably operate as expected during a fire event. Some of the key characteristics and ratings of standard UL FM Approved fire protection control valves include sealing at pressures up to 275 psi, opening speeds under 30 seconds for sizes up to 8 inches, and the ability to withstand over 10 million cycles of full open-closed-open travel. Typical UL FM-approved valves also undergo tests to maintain their integrity and proper operation even when exposed to temperatures over 1000 degrees Fahrenheit for extended periods. Applying UL FM-approved fire protection control valves, whether used as isolation valves, alarm valves, or deluge valves, helps provide the required 135-200% safety factor for which fire protection systems are engineered.

The Importance of a Reliable Fire Pump in Ensuring Safety and Peace of Mind
In the face of escalating fire hazards, the need for robust fire protection systems has never been greater. Among the crucial components of these systems, the fire pump stands out as a lifeline, ensuring that sufficient water supply is available to combat fires effectively. In this article, we will delve into the significance of a reliable fire pump in ensuring safety and providing peace of mind.
The primary function of a fire pump is to provide water pressure to a sprinkler system or hose streams, allowing firefighters to extinguish a fire efficiently. Whether it is a commercial building, residential complex, or industrial facility, a properly functioning fire pump is an essential asset that can make a significant difference in containing and extinguishing fires swiftly.
One of the critical aspects of a fire pump is its reliability. In emergency situations, when every second counts, it is imperative to have a fire pump that can be trusted to operate seamlessly. Regular maintenance and inspections are crucial to ensure that the fire pump remains in optimal condition, ready to perform when called upon. Fire pump tests should be conducted periodically to verify its functionality and address any potential issues promptly.
Another essential consideration when it comes to fire pumps is their capacity. The size and capacity of the fire pump must be suitable for the building or facility it serves. Factors such as the building's size, occupancy, and fire protection needs should be taken into account to determine the adequate pump capacity. An undersized pump may not provide enough water flow, while an oversized one could lead to unnecessary energy consumption and increased costs.
Moreover, the efficiency of a fire pump is vital in today's environmentally conscious world. Energy-efficient fire pumps not only minimize operating costs but also reduce carbon footprint. Upgrading to a more energy-efficient fire pump can result in significant long-term savings, making it a worthwhile investment for building owners and managers alike.
In addition to reliability, capacity, and efficiency, the location of the fire pump within the building should be carefully considered. Accessibility and ease of maintenance are key factors to ensure that the pump remains accessible during emergencies and routine servicing. Adequate space should be allotted for the fire pump room, with clear signage indicating its location for quick identification during crises.
Furthermore, it is crucial to work with reputable fire protection specialists to ensure the proper installation, maintenance, and testing of fire pumps. Experienced professionals can provide expert advice tailored to specific requirements and regulations, ensuring that all necessary standards are met to guarantee the utmost safety.
In conclusion, a reliable fire pump is an indispensable component in any fire protection system, playing a critical role in safeguarding lives and property. Its reliability, capacity, efficiency, and suitable location are vital considerations for building owners and managers. By investing in a quality fire pump and ensuring its proper maintenance, individuals can enjoy enhanced safety, peace of mind, and the confidence that they are well-prepared to tackle potential fire incidents effectively.

what is a check gate valve?
A check gate valve, also called a check gate valve, allows fluid to flow in only one direction. Its purpose is to prevent backflow or reverse flow, maintaining the desired flow direction in a piping system. Also, Check valves are commonly used in water supply, chemical processing, and hydraulic systems to protect equipment and maintain system integrity.
check valves types
There are several types of check valves, each designed for specific applications and requirements. The main types include:
Swing check valves have a hinged disc that swings open for one-way flow and closes to prevent backflow.
Ball check valves use a spherical ball that seals against a seat, allowing one-way flow and preventing reverse flow.
Lift check valves have a guided disc or piston that lifts to open the valve for one-way flow, then falls to seal and stop backflow.
Dual plate check valves feature two hinged plates that open for one-way flow and close to stop reverse flow.
The choice of check valve type depends on factors like the fluid, pressure, temperature, and application requirements.
